According to The Mirror, new QPR manager Steve McClaren, who was in charge of Forest for a brief spell during the 2011-12 season, wants to sign the 32-year-old from the Reds this summer (click here to read more).
The Northern Ireland international, who has been on the books of Forest since 2015 following his departure from Derby County, worked under McClaren at the Rams.

Ward, who can operate as a forward or as a winger, has struggled to make a huge impact at Forest and spent the 2016-17 season on loan at Burton Albion.
The former Aston Villa prospect spent the second half of the 2017-18 campaign on loan at Cardiff City, having joined the Bluebirds on loan in the January transfer window.
